WJSN's Seola to Embark on Solo Career Debut in January

In a recent announcement, Starship Entertainment revealed that Seola, a prominent member of the girl group WJSN, is set to launch her solo career in January of the upcoming year. This marks a significant milestone as she becomes the first member of WJSN to venture into solo activities since the group's inception in 2016.

Seola's multifaceted contributions within WJSN are notable. As the main vocalist, she played a pivotal role in tracks such as "New ME" from the ninth EP, "Unnatural" (2021), and "Our Garden" from the eighth EP, "Neverland" (2020). Beyond her vocal duties, Seola showcased her versatility as a songwriter and composer. 

▲ Courtesy of STARSHIP ENTERTAINMENTHer involvement extends to soundtracks as well, with contributions to the web drama "Best Mistake 3" (2021-2022) through the song "100 percent" and the drama "Summer Strike" (2022) with the track "Lover."

WJSN, a ten-member group consisting of Exy, Seola, Bona, Soobin, Eunseo, Yeoreum, Dayoung, Luda, and Dawon, made their debut in 2016 and gained recognition for hits like "As You Wish" (2019).

Outside of her musical pursuits, Seola actively engages in various fields, including her YouTube channel, "Seola's Moments," boasting 34K followers, and her role as a host on KBS Cool FM's "StationZ," which has been on air every Tuesday since April.
